Summary

This 8-K filing from UnitedHealth Group Inc. (UNH), filed on November 20, 2002, primarily serves to incorporate a press release dated November 20, 2002, as an exhibit. The filing also includes a section on cautionary statements regarding forward-looking statements, highlighting potential risks and uncertainties that could impact the company's actual results. Investors should pay close attention to these disclosures as they provide insight into management's awareness of potential challenges. While the filing itself does not present new financial data, the referenced press release likely contains important operational and financial updates for the period. The cautionary language is extensive, covering factors such as rising medical costs, litigation and regulatory pressures, increased competition, specific contract risks (like AARP), Medicare+Choice operations, customer retention, and macroeconomic conditions including terrorism concerns. This comprehensive list suggests a proactive approach by UNH to inform stakeholders about the complex operating environment.

Forward-looking statements are statements about future events or performance that are based on current expectations and assumptions. The company includes these cautionary statements to inform investors that actual results could differ materially from management's current projections due to various known and unknown risks and uncertainties. This is a standard disclosure to manage investor expectations and comply with securities regulations.
